do you mean hill starts, or just generally driving up a hill...
cause hill starts are SUPPOSED to be done likea this... 1 put the foot on the break. 2 put the car in neutral (assuming you know how to manipulate clutch). 3 engage hand break (parking break to others, or E-Break). 4 put the car in gear with either of the two breaks still applied (preferably hand/park/E-break as you'll need it later). 5 bring your rpms up, and slowly let out the clutch. 6 once you can feel that the clutch has taken (nose dips, or jumps up depends how much gas your applying for the steepliness of the hill) release all breaks and off ya go.
round about way of doing it... i could look it up in my driver's manual, but i'm lazy. but most people just let the car roll back a little before the clutch bites, there is a slight chance you'll hit the person behind you (as they'll assume you arn't driving stick) but its their fault for stopping too close to you [8D]
but driving up a hill, is done just like in an auto... you go up, yer foot goes down a lil... if the hill is steep enough, or if you just wanna go up the hill fast, you downshift and zoom up the hill.
